Validate that a registrar has billing accounts for all its allowed TLDs (#1601)

This will require edits to a substantial number of registrars on sandbox (nearly
all of them) because almost all of them have access to at least one TLD, but
almost none of them have any billing accounts set. Until this is set, any updates
to the existing registrars that aren't adding the billing accounts will cause
failures.

Unfortunately, there wasn't any less invasive foolproof way to implement this
change, and we already had one attempt to implement it on create registrar
command that wasn't working (because allowed TLDs tend not to be added on
initial registrar creation, but rather, afterwards as an update).

@@ -1015,6 +1012,20 @@ public class Registrar extends ImmutableObject
String.format(
"Supplied IANA ID is not valid for %s registrar type: %s",
getInstance().type, getInstance().ianaIdentifier));
// In order to grant access to real TLDs, the registrar must have a corresponding billing
// account ID for that TLD's billing currency.
ImmutableSet<String> nonBillableTlds =
Registry.get(getInstance().getAllowedTlds()).stream()
.filter(r -> r.getTldType() == TldType.REAL)
.filter(r -> !getInstance().getBillingAccountMap().containsKey(r.getCurrency()))
.map(Registry::getTldStr)
.collect(toImmutableSet());
checkArgument(
nonBillableTlds.isEmpty(),
"Cannot set these allowed, real TLDs because their currency is missing "
+ "from the billing account map: %s",
nonBillableTlds);
return cloneEmptyToNull(super.build());
}
}

/**
* Backfills the billing account maps on all Registrars that don't have any set.
*
* <p>This should not (and cannot) be used on production. Its purpose is to backfill these values on
* sandbox, where most registrars have an empty billing account map, including all that were created
* for OT&amp;E. The same default billing account map is used for all registrars, and includes
* values for USD and JPY. The actual values here don't matter as we don't do invoicing on sandbox
* anyway.
*/
@Parameters(separators = " =", commandDescription = "Backfill registrar billing account maps.")
public class BackfillRegistrarBillingAccountsCommand implements CommandWithRemoteApi {
@Override
public void run() throws Exception {
checkState(
RegistryEnvironment.get() != RegistryEnvironment.PRODUCTION,
"Do not run this on production");
System.out.println("Populating billing account maps on all registrars missing them ...");
tm().transact(
() ->
tm().loadAllOfStream(Registrar.class)
.filter(r -> r.getBillingAccountMap().isEmpty())
.forEach(
r ->
tm().update(
r.asBuilder()
.setBillingAccountMap(DEFAULT_BILLING_ACCOUNT_MAP)
.build())));
System.out.println("Done!");
}
}
